Market Ecosystem and Demand-Supply Framework Key Product Categories High Molecular Weight (HMW) Sodium Hyaluronate: Primarily used in ophthalmic and dermal filler applications. Medium Molecular Weight (MMW): Common in joint injections and wound healing. Cross-Linked Hyaluronic Acid: Designed for longer-lasting aesthetic and orthopedic treatments. Stakeholders and Value Chain Dynamics Raw Material Suppliers: Predominantly microbial fermentation companies sourcing bacterial strains and fermentation media, with some imports of pharmaceutical-grade raw materials. Manufacturers: Local biotech firms and multinational corporations producing medical-grade sodium hyaluronate under stringent quality controls. Regulatory Bodies: Ministry of Food and Drug Safety (MFDS) overseeing approvals, quality standards, and compliance. Distributors & Wholesalers: Logistics networks ensuring supply chain integrity across hospitals, clinics, and aesthetic centers. End-Users: Hospitals, clinics, aesthetic dermatology centers, ophthalmology clinics, and regenerative medicine labs. Demand-Supply Framework The supply chain is characterized by high-quality, GMP-compliant manufacturing, with a focus on minimizing contamination and ensuring batch-to-batch consistency. Demand is driven by clinical adoption, reimbursement policies, and technological innovations, with supply chain resilience critical amid global raw material fluctuations. Value Chain and Revenue Models The value chain encompasses: Raw Material Sourcing: Microbial fermentation using bacterial strains such as Streptococcus zooepidemicus, with raw material costs constituting approximately 20-25% of manufacturing expenses. Manufacturing: Multi-step processes involving fermentation, purification, stabilization, and sterilization, with capital investments focused on bioreactors, purification systems, and quality control labs. Adoption Trends and End-User Insights In South Korea, adoption of medical-grade sodium hyaluronate is predominantly driven by: Osteoarthritis management via intra-articular injections, with an estimated 1 million procedures annually. Aesthetic dermatology, accounting for approximately 60% of sales, fueled by societal emphasis on appearance and technological advances in fillers. Ophthalmic surgeries, including cataract and vitreoretinal procedures, with high safety standards ensuring continued demand. Wound healing and tissue engineering applications, representing emerging niches with high growth potential. Shifting consumption patterns include increased preference for minimally invasive procedures, longer-lasting formulations, and personalized treatment options, supported by digital health records and telemedicine integration.
